Hi,

Can anyone please help me to know/verify whether the listed SSD's are compatible with the Gigabyte motherboard GA-H270-HD3.

motherboard details https://www.gigabyte.com/Motherboard/GA-H270-HD3-rev-10

SSD models
Kingston 500GB A2000 M.2 2280 Nvme Internal SSD PCIe Up to 2000MB/S (SA2000M8/500G)

Seagate Barracuda Q5 500 GB Internal SSD - M.2 NVMe PCIe Gen3 ×4, 3D QLC for Desktop or Laptop, (ZP500CV3A001)

HP EX900 M.2 500GB PCIe 3.1 x4 NVMe 3D TLC NAND, Max 2100 MBps 2YY44AA#ABC

Samsung 970 EVO Plus 500GB PCIe NVMe M.2 (2280) Internal Solid State Drive (SSD) (MZ-V7S500)

The specs for that board list 1 x M.2 connector (Socket 3, M key, type 2242/2260/2280/22110 SATA and PCIe x4/x2 SSD support)
Any of the M.2 SSDs you listed should be compatible.
